A floating body for tidal current power generation of the present invention comprises a generation unit including a water wheel and a generator connected to the water wheel; and a body portion provided with a tidal current inlet and outlet having a cross-sectional area that is gradually reduced from the front and rear toward the water wheel. A plurality of floating bodies for tidal current power generation of the present invention are disposed so that a lengthwise direction of the tidal current inlet and outlet coincides with a direction of the tidal current in a terrain such as a narrow strait, and it provides a power generation method in which the power generation is smoothly performed in the manner of adjusting a draft of the floating body for a tidal current power generation depending on the flow velocity of the tidal current, even when the flow velocity of the tidal current becomes slower as it approaches platform tide. |
